BITNOT
説明
整数に対してビット単位のNOT演算を実行します。
サポートされている整数型: TINYINT, SMALLINT, INT, BIGINT, LARGEINT。
構文
BITNOT(<x>)
パラメータ
<x>: 演算を実行する整数。
Return Value
整数に対するビット単位のNOT演算の結果を返します。
Examples
-
Example 1
select BITNOT(7), BITNOT(-127);+-----------+--------------+
| BITNOT(7) | BITNOT(-127) |
+-----------+--------------+
| -8 | 126 |
+-----------+--------------+ -
NULL引数
select BITNOT(NULL);+--------------+
| BITNOT(NULL) |
+--------------+
| NULL |
+--------------+